Rush Energy Drink has officially unveiled Abdul Fatawu Issahaku as its new brand ambassador, with the Ghana international receiving a warm welcome on arrival at the Accra International Airport on Monday.
Company executives say the partnership is part of a broader strategy to deepen the brand’s appeal among young consumers while positioning it for expansion beyond Ghana’s borders.
Speaking to the media ahead of the player’s arrival, Rush Energy’s Business Development Manager, Pricilla Awumey, underscored the commercial value of the deal, noting that Fatawu’s personality and on-field dynamism align with the aspirations of the youth market.
“Fatawu’s image will help grow our business because he brings the kind of energy young people are looking up to,” she said.
At a brief ceremony following his arrival, Event Manager Kendrick Yehowada described the collaboration as a long-term commitment aimed at strengthening the brand’s market presence.
“We are happy with this engagement and commitment. This is going to be a long-term relationship… an unending one,” he stated.
Fatawu, who plays for Leicester City F.C. and features for Ghana’s senior national team, the Ghana national football team, expressed excitement about the partnership, describing it as a natural extension of his personal journey.
“I’ve known this brand since I was young… I’m happy to work with them and help take it to the world,” he said.
The winger added that his role would go beyond endorsements, pledging to actively promote the brand’s message of energy and performance.
“I bring energy and joy, and I want to use that to improve the brand and push it higher,” he noted.
Rush Energy Drink, produced by William Industrial Company Limited, believes the collaboration with the Black Stars forward will not only consolidate its presence in Ghana’s competitive beverage market but also elevate its international visibility through Fatawu’s growing global profile.
The partnership marks a significant step for both the player and the brand, as they seek to connect with a new generation driven by ambition, performance, and global outlook.
